Start-AppvVirtualProcess

Mis à jour: décembre 2014

S'applique à: Application Virtualization 5.0, Application Virtualization 5.0 SP1, Application Virtualization 5.0 SP2, Application Virtualization 5.0 SP3

Start-AppvVirtualProcess

Starts a virtual process.

Syntaxe

Parameter Set: Default
Start-AppvVirtualProcess [-FilePath] <String> [[-ArgumentList] <String[]> ] -AppvClientObject <Object> [-Credential <PSCredential> ] [-LoadUserProfile] [-NoNewWindow] [-PassThru] [-RedirectStandardError <String> ] [-RedirectStandardInput <String> ] [-RedirectStandardOutput <String> ] [-UseNewEnvironment] [-Wait] [-WorkingDirectory <String> ] [ <CommonParameters>]

Parameter Set: UseShellExecute
Start-AppvVirtualProcess [-FilePath] <String> [[-ArgumentList] <String[]> ] -AppvClientObject <Object> [-PassThru] [-Verb <String> ] [-Wait] [-WindowStyle <ProcessWindowStyle> {Normal | Hidden | Minimized | Maximized} ] [-WorkingDirectory <String> ] [ <CommonParameters>]




Description détaillée

The Start-AppvVirtualProcess cmdlet starts a new virtual process.

Paramètres

-AppvClientObject<Object>

Specifies an AppvClientPackage or AppvClientConnectionGroup object.


Alias

none

Obligatoire ?

true

Position ?

named

Valeur par défaut

none

Accepter l’entrée de pipeline ?

false

Accepter les caractères génériques ?

false

-ArgumentList<String[]>

Specifies the arguments to be passed into the virtual process.


Alias

Args

Obligatoire ?

false

Position ?

2

Valeur par défaut

none

Accepter l’entrée de pipeline ?

false

Accepter les caractères génériques ?

false

-Credential<PSCredential>

Specifies the credential to start this process.


Alias

RunAs

Obligatoire ?

false

Position ?

named

Valeur par défaut

none

Accepter l’entrée de pipeline ?

false

Accepter les caractères génériques ?

false

-FilePath<String>

Alias

PSPath

Obligatoire ?

true

Position ?

1

Valeur par défaut

none

Accepter l’entrée de pipeline ?

false

Accepter les caractères génériques ?

false

-LoadUserProfile

Alias

Lup

Obligatoire ?

false

Position ?

named

Valeur par défaut

none

Accepter l’entrée de pipeline ?

false

Accepter les caractères génériques ?

false

-NoNewWindow

Indicates that the cmdlet attempts to keep the process in the same window instead of opening a new window.


Alias

nnw

Obligatoire ?

false

Position ?

named

Valeur par défaut

none

Accepter l’entrée de pipeline ?

false

Accepter les caractères génériques ?

false

-PassThru

Alias

none

Obligatoire ?

false

Position ?

named

Valeur par défaut

none

Accepter l’entrée de pipeline ?

false

Accepter les caractères génériques ?

false

-RedirectStandardError<String>

Redirects the stderr to the file specified.


Alias

RSE

Obligatoire ?

false

Position ?

named

Valeur par défaut

none

Accepter l’entrée de pipeline ?

false

Accepter les caractères génériques ?

false

-RedirectStandardInput<String>

Takes the stdinput from the file specified.


Alias

RSI

Obligatoire ?

false

Position ?

named

Valeur par défaut

none

Accepter l’entrée de pipeline ?

false

Accepter les caractères génériques ?

false

-RedirectStandardOutput<String>

Redirects the stdout to the file specified.


Alias

RSO

Obligatoire ?

false

Position ?

named

Valeur par défaut

none

Accepter l’entrée de pipeline ?

false

Accepter les caractères génériques ?

false

-UseNewEnvironment

Alias

none

Obligatoire ?

false

Position ?

named

Valeur par défaut

none

Accepter l’entrée de pipeline ?

false

Accepter les caractères génériques ?

false

-Verb<String>

Alias

none

Obligatoire ?

false

Position ?

named

Valeur par défaut

none

Accepter l’entrée de pipeline ?

false

Accepter les caractères génériques ?

false

-Wait

Indicates that the cmdlet uses synchronous operation of the virtual process. The cmdlet waits to exit until the virtual process exits.


Alias

none

Obligatoire ?

false

Position ?

named

Valeur par défaut

none

Accepter l’entrée de pipeline ?

false

Accepter les caractères génériques ?

false

-WindowStyle<ProcessWindowStyle>

Specifies what to do in the absence of a Process Window Style. Valid values are:

-- Normal. Display the normal window.
-- Hidden. Launch a hidden window.
-- Minimized. Launch a minimized window.
-- Maximized. Launch a maximized window.

The default value is Normal.


Alias

none

Obligatoire ?

false

Position ?

named

Valeur par défaut

none

Accepter l’entrée de pipeline ?

false

Accepter les caractères génériques ?

false

-WorkingDirectory<String>

Specifies working directory of the process.


Alias

none

Obligatoire ?

false

Position ?

named

Valeur par défaut

none

Accepter l’entrée de pipeline ?

false

Accepter les caractères génériques ?

false

<CommonParameters>

Cette applet de commande prend en charge les paramètres courants : -Verbose, -Debug, -ErrorAction, -ErrorVariable, -OutBuffer et -OutVariable. Pour plus d’informations, consultez about_CommonParameters (http://go.microsoft.com/fwlink/p/?LinkID=113216).

Entrées

Le type d’entrée correspond au type des objets que vous pouvez transmettre à l’applet de commande.

Sorties

Le type de sortie est le type des objets émis par l’applet de commande.

Exemples

Example 1: Start a virtual process in a virtual environment of a package

This example starts a new virtual process for Calc.exe in virtual environment of MyPackage.


PS C:\> $AppVObj = Get-AppvClientPackage –Name "MyPackage" 
PS C:\> Start-AppvVirtualProcess -FilePath "C:\Calc.exe" –AppvClientObject $AppVObj

Example 2: Start a virtual process in a virtual environment of a connection group

This example starts a new virtual process for Calc.exe in the virtual environment of MyConnectionGroup.


PS C:\> $AppVObj = Get-AppvClientConnectionGroup –Name MyConnectionGroup
PS C:\> Start-AppvVirtualProcess -FilePath "C:\Calc.exe" –AppvClientObject $AppVObj 

Rubriques connexes

Ajouts de la communauté

AJOUTER
Afficher: